import numpy  as fw
#欧几里得算法求逆
def Euclid(a,b=26):
    x1 = 1
    x2 = 0
    x3 = a
    y1 = 0
    y2 = 1
    y3 = b

    while y3 != 0 :
        q = int(x3/y3)
        t1 = x1-q*y1
        t2 = x2-q*y2
        t3 = x3-q*y3

        x1 = y1
        x2 = y2
        x3 = y3

        y1 = t1
        y2 = t2
        y3 = t3

        if x1<0:
            x1 = x1+b
    return x1

#求模m的逆矩阵
def  want1(x):
    a=x[0,0]
    b=x[0,1]
    c=x[1,0]
    d=x[1,1]
    k=a*d-b*c
    k=Euclid(k)
    x1=[[(k*d)%26,(-k*b)%26],[(-k*c)%26,(k*a)%26]]
    return x1
